But I too have now voted for spinach to come back. And Bill is right...by simply substituting spinach for lettuce in salads, or on a sandwich you have now boosted the nutritional value of your meal by a huge magnitude including:

A half cup of spinach 15g (about the amount in a salad or on a veggie sandwich) provides roughly 25 IU of beta-carotene, 27% of Vit A, 2 grams of fiber, 5 calories, 14% Vit C, 1.5% calcium, 300% of Vit K, 8% of Vit E, 32% Vit B9 and 3.3% iron.

And if you think that adding a half of cup of spinach to your diet weekly is not worth the effort you can prevent macular degeneration by simply adding a half cup of spinach to your diet a week. Vit E is the primary preventor of macular degeneration and as little as 8% of the US RDA for Vit E is found in spinach and will prevent it. However 100% in a vit supplement will not.

So get your vitamins and nutrients from FOOD!





Note:


The nutritional value of 100 grams or about 3.5 cups is:

Spinach, raw
Nutritional value per 100 g
Energy 20 kcal 100 kJ
Carbohydrates 3.6 g
- Sugars 0.4 g
- Dietary fiber 2.2 g
Fat 0.4 g
Protein 2.9 g
Vitamin A 180%
Folate (Vit. B9) 194 μg 49%
Vitamin C 28 mg 47%
Vitamin E 2 mg 13%
Vitamin K 483 μg 460%
Calcium 99 mg 10%
Iron 2.7 mg 22%
